I noticed that NC is showing a checkmark in the menubar to signal it is synced. I would recommend using the NC Logo and when it syncs it changes to have a little circle icon on the top right. This right now looks really ugly.

There should be some more modernizations in the settings and for other icons as well.
A stable product is not everything! I really like NextCloud but it feels old.

I don't know where the focus on NC-Team is, but for me, a good designed and well-thinked client for PC's and Smartphones are more important than a web client.
